How to Incorporate Continuous Learning into Your Routine

Integrating continuous learning into a busy schedule may seem challenging, but it is achievable with the right approach. Here are five practical strategies to help you make learning a consistent part of your professional life:

1. Read Regularly

Books are a valuable source of knowledge and inspiration. Commit to reading at least one book per month on topics that are relevant to your business or personal interests. This practice helps you stay informed and encourages innovative thinking.

2. Leverage Online Courses

Platforms such as LinkedIn Learning and Coursera provide accessible, in-depth learning opportunities. Enrolling in an online course periodically allows you to explore a subject thoroughly and expand your skill set, fitting conveniently into a busy schedule.

3. Stay Curious and Ask Questions

Every interaction and experience offers an opportunity to learn. Make it a habit to ask questions during meetings, seek feedback, and remain curious about new ideas or perspectives. This approach keeps you engaged and open to continuous growth.

4. Attend Industry Events

Industry conferences, webinars, and workshops—whether in-person or virtual—are excellent venues for learning from experts and peers. These events help you stay updated on the latest trends and technologies, ensuring you remain competitive in your field.

5. Apply What You Learn

Knowledge is most effective when put into practice. Find ways to apply new learnings to your daily work, whether by testing a new method, using new software, or optimizing existing processes. Practical application reinforces your learning and drives tangible results.
